Here's something new. This is called Hej Då Stockholm.

I went to see you in the midnight sun
Arlanda touch down like I'm on the run
Will I find you by the station
Like some cosmic amalgamation

I know the night tries to get the best of me
New York City was not my destiny
Will you meet me in the morning
You don't need to give a warning

Cause I am gone
I am gone
I keep finding ghosts hej då Stockholm
Yeah I'm going home

I hear Berlin Bowie on the radio
Station to Station seemed so long ago
Will you listen to your favorites
This song is brief so we should savor it

Cause I am gone
I am gone
I keep finding ghosts hej då Stockholm
Yeah I'm going home

Cause I am gone
I am gone
I keep finding ghosts hej då Stockholm
Yeah I'm going home

All BIAB Real Tracks:
1827: Bass, Electric, PopModernGroove Ev16 075
1839: Piano, Acoustic, Rhythm PopModernGroove Ev16 075
2537: Guitar, Electric, Rhythm ModernPopSlow Ev16 075
681: Guitar, Electric, Rhythm, RockBritSoulful Ev 085
676: Guitar, Acoustic, Strumming FolkRockBritEighths Ev 085
RealDrums: PopModernGrooveStyle16
